Clifft is a fast exact simulator for near-Clifford quantum circuits.

Built and maintained by the Unitary Foundation.

Clifft accepts Stim-format circuits, extends them with non-Clifford gates, and compiles them into symbolic-coordinate sampling plans. It is designed for circuits whose dominant structure is Clifford, but whose behavior depends on localized non-Clifford operations.

The dense active state has 2^k amplitudes, where k is its active width. The main simulation cost therefore scales with 2^k, rather than directly with the total number of physical qubits n. Non-Clifford operations can increase k, while measurements can reduce it.

Clifft's original design established this factored active-state architecture, described in the Clifft paper. SymFT, by Wang Fang, Huazhe Lou, and Riling Li, is the second-generation successor to SOFT. Its planner builds on SOFT's generalized-stabilizer simulation and Clifft's dense active-state representation. SymFT adds symbolic Clifford-Pauli-frame factorization, adaptive stabilizer-coordinate planning, and direct multi-coordinate kernels. Clifft's current sampler adopts these SymFT developments alongside Clifft-specific compiler, continuation, and API machinery. Why Clifft?

  • Stim-compatible format and API: parse Stim-format circuits with noise, detectors, observables, and repeat blocks, plus non-Clifford extensions.
  • Exact near-Clifford simulation: simulate localized non-Clifford effects without approximating the quantum state.
  • Optimizing compiler pipeline: resolve Clifford coordinates and symbolic dependencies once, then sample many shots from a prepared plan.
  • Active-width scaling: for low-magic circuits, runtime and memory scale with the localized active state rather than the full Hilbert space.

For QEC workflows, Clifft also supports detector-based post-selection, survivor sampling, and stratified importance sampling for rare-event estimation.

Quick Start

import clifft

program = clifft.compile("""
    H 0
    CNOT 0 1
    T 2
    M 0 1 2
""")

result = clifft.sample(program, shots=1000, seed=42)
print(result.measurements[:5])

Front-End Integrations

Clifft's native API accepts Stim-compatible circuit text. If your workflow starts in another circuit framework, companion packages make the supported path discoverable:

  • Qiskit: clifft-qiskit provides a Qiskit BackendV2 provider for running supported QuantumCircuit instances on Clifft.
  • Cirq: clifft-cirq converts parameter-resolved cirq.Circuit instances to Clifft text and provides a Cirq-style sampler backed by Clifft.
